Dominic Wilcox, a British designer, has created a fully functional prototype pair of shoes that will guide the wearer to any destination, no matter where they are in the world. Hence, the concept of GPS shoes has been introduced.
And this is what he said about these shoes:
“I was commissioned by the Global Footprint project in Northamptonshire  a place famous for shoe making, to create some shoes. I decided to make a pair of shoes that can navigate you to anywhere you wish to travel to. I thought about the Wizard of Oz and how Dorothy could click her shoes together to go home. After uploading your required destination to the shoes via a piece of custom made mapping software and a USB cable, the GPS, which is embedded in the heel, is activated by a heel click. It then communicates to the wearer via a ring of LED lights to point in the required direction. The shoe with the GPS wirelessly communicates with the right shoe that has a progress bar of lights to show how close you are to the destination.”
